1. 获取git的安装路径 win+r输入cmd打开,输入命令行where git并回车,复制返回的地址。 2. 设置环境变量 我的电脑右键 =》属性 =》高级系统设置 =》系统属性(高级)=》 环境变量,进入环境变量对话框。 如果环境变量未正确配置,输入git 命令行会报错,系统将无法正确识别 “git” 命令。 选中系统变量里的Path,点...
gitlab runner 环境变量 git的环境变量 环境变量 bash 全局行为 像通常的程序一样,Git 的常规行为依赖于环境变量。 GIT_EXEC_PATH决定 Git 到哪找它的子程序 (像git-commit,git-diff等等)。 你可以用git --exec-path通常不会考虑修改HOME这个变量(太多其它东西都依赖它),这是 Git 查找全局配置文件的地方。 ...
GitLab CI Runner 的全局环境变量 基础概念 GitLab CI/CD(Continuous Integration/Continuous Deployment)是一种自动化工具,用于在代码提交后自动构建、测试和部署应用程序。GitLab Runner 是执行这些CI/CD任务的组件。全局环境变量是在Runner配置中定义的变量,可以在所有的CI/CD作业中使用。 相关优势 一致性:全局环境...
对于手动安装,gitlab-runner-helper二进制文件不包括在其中,对于kubernetes executor, kubernetes的API不允许从本地存档加载gitlab-runner-helper映像。在这两种情况下,GitLab Runner都将从Docker Hub (GitLab的官方存储库GitLab / GitLab -run -helper)下载帮助器映像,方法是使用Runner的修订和架构来定义应该下载哪个...
二、gitlab-runner持续集成的基本原理 每次提交代码后,gitlab-runner将读取项目中的.gitlab-ci.yml触发第一层自动化指令。 开发者或者运维人员只需在.gitlab-ci.yml中按照语法要求,编写自动化流水线需要执行的步骤即可。 此外.gitlab-ci.yml除了作为整个自动化过程的入口,我们还可以直接在其中加入合适的命令或调用...
修改镜像拉取策略 修改配置文件:/etc/gitlab-runner/config.toml 在对应 runner 节点下添加 pull_...
配置go环境,在"/etc/profile"配置变量 export GOROOT=/opt/go export GOPATH=/data/golang export PATH=$PATH:$GOROOT/bin 验证 go version go 验证 1.13 gitlab-runner配置部分: 因为我们现在的gitlab版本比较低,所以只能使用runner的版本是1.1x的。runner的安装参考一下repo内容: ...
目前服务器已经安装了gitlab,为了实现CICD还需安装gitlab-runner。 操作系统:Centos 7 二、参考资料 gitlab-runner官网 gitlab-ci.yml预定义变量 三、具体操作步骤 1.安装gitlab-runner 安装官方镜像源 curl -Lhttps://packages.gitlab.com/install/repositories/runner/gitlab-runner/script.rpm.sh| sudo bash...
通过name指令定义所创建的工件存档的名称。可以为每个档案使用唯一的名称。artifacts:name变量可以使用任何预定义变量。默认名称是artifacts,下载artifacts改为artifacts.zip。 使用当前作业的名称创建档案 job: artifacts: name:"$CI_JOB_NAME"paths:- binaries/ ...